MELBOURNE :Australia flyhalf James O'Connor has been rewarded with the number 10 jersey following his globe-trotting journey while prop James Slipper will become the first Wallaby to play 150 tests in the Rugby Championship clash against New Zealand on Saturday.

O'Connor flew to England last week to join his new club Leicester Tigers only to head back to the Antipodes days later after being named in Joe Schmidt's Australia squad for the final two tests against the All Blacks at Eden Park and Perth.

The 35-year-old replaces Tane Edmed, who has been demoted to the bench after a shaky debut as Wallabies' 10 in the 28-26 defeat by Argentina in Sydney.
